Probably The Best Teaspoon Brewer
I think that the Teafu is probably the best spoon for brewing loose tea. With the spoon open it can be filled easily from the caddy by just tipping the tea leaves to one side and tipping them back over the spoon. Any excess can be shaken out. The best feature is the ability to squeeze the spoon in the cup whilst the tea is brewing. The squeezing draws water over the leaves ensuring that you extract the full flavour. Emptying is easy. Pressing the button flips open the spoon which you can then bang on the side of the waste bin and the leaves are gone. There is one drawback. The release button is vulnerable and is easily broken. Care is needed not to catch it when the spoon is open.

Good idea, but springs open!
The idea is good.You can prevent tea getting into the seal if you always use the side with the 'ridge' rather than 'trough'- the trough fills up with tea and won't seal correctly.The squeezing function works OK, but there is a lot of intial force required to deform the silicon egg shape (eggs are that shape as it is so strong)- maybe a straight-sided shape would deform more easily? As you are squeezing quite hard, it is more likely to squirt tea out, splash tea, etc.But the biggest issue is with the catch mechanism. The bit that you push is mounted on such thin arms that after a few uses, this no longer has the springiness to safely lock. After 2 uses it became too risk to use without something else (e.g. your hand) always holding it closed. As the arms are sprung to OPEN the cup, not keep it closed, this is a major issue.
